2. The petitioner/Feknee Devi @ Fekni Devi has filed this application for grant of anticipatory bail for the second time.

3. The petitioner seeks bail in anticipation of her arrest in connection with Bibhutipur P.S. Case No. 120 of 2020, dated 29.05.2020, instituted for the offences under Sections 201, 304-B and 34 of the

Patna High Court CR. MISC. No.71592 of 2023(3) dt.22-12-2023 2/3 Indian Penal Code.

4. It appears from the order dated 07.02.2022 by which the earlier application of the petitioner was rejected in Cr. Misc. No. 13017 of 2021 that her application was not considered favourably for the reason that the husband of the deceased has not surrendered to the process of law.

5. The learned counsel for the petitioner submits that the husband has now surrendered and is in custody. Apart from this, it has been submitted that the Trial has yet not proceeded and no useful purpose would be served in making the petitioner go to jail and then seek bail. It has also been submitted that there is no specific accusation against her.

6. The petitioner is the mother-in-law of the deceased.

7. Regard being had to the facts afore-stated and taking into account the gender and the age of the petitioner/Feknee Devi @ Fekni Devi, she, in the event
